melted
Verb
- reduce or cause to be reduced from a solid to a liquid state, usually by heating
- "The wax melted in the sun"
- become or cause to become soft or liquid
- "The sun melted the ice"
- "the ice cream melted"
- "The heat melted the wax"
- become more relaxed, easygoing, or genial
- lose its distinct outline or shape; blend gradually
- become less clearly visible or distinguishable; disappear gradually or seemingly
- become less intense and fade away gradually
- "her resistance melted under his charm"
- simple past and past participle of melt
Adjective
- changed from a solid to a liquid state
- "rivers filled to overflowing by melted snow"
Adj
- Being in a liquid state as a result of melting.
